mirror of
https://github.com/pnpm/pnpm.git
synced 2026-05-24 08:35:19 -04:00
32 lines
577 B
Markdown
32 lines
577 B
Markdown
# @pnpm/logger
|
|
|
|
> Logger for pnpm
|
|
|
|
[](https://npmx.dev/package/@pnpm/logger)
|
|
|
|
## Installation
|
|
|
|
```sh
|
|
pnpm add @pnpm/logger
|
|
```
|
|
|
|
## Usage
|
|
|
|
`@pnpm/logger` is mostly just a wrapper over [bole](https://npmx.dev/package/bole).
|
|
Logging is done the same way as in bole. To listed for logs, use `streamParser` or create
|
|
a new parser with `createStreamParser()`.
|
|
|
|
```typescript
|
|
import logger, {streamParser} from '@pnpm/logger'
|
|
|
|
logger.debug({ foo: 'bar' })
|
|
|
|
streamParser.on('data', msg => {
|
|
// ...
|
|
})
|
|
```
|
|
|
|
## License
|
|
|
|
MIT
|